Challenge #10: The Empress
The heart of the home, happiness, and creativity.
Traditional Meaning: The Empress is mother and an auspicious card. It embodies the principle of creativity and carries the number three. Her appearance speaks of creating and protecting the earth, your family, and any project you may birth. She is grounded in the earth, embodies its healing properties, and calls you to compassion for yourself and others. She also prepresents pregnancy, safety, comfort, and sympathy. In a spread she can represent a woman with these qualities who can provide good advice, either a married woman, maiden or crone.
Knowing your Authentic Self: This card represents you or another person who provides comfort and sympathy, someone competently ensconced in society, not easily dominated, and/or not overly prone to emotional outbursts. It may signal the incubation of new projects or being a reminder to enjoy life.
Ask: What self-nurturing needs have you neglected to rush to help others?
